What quality is Xbox app cloud gaming?

Xbox Cloud Gaming streams at a 1080p resolution up to 60fps.

However, if you are cloud gaming via an Xbox console, you can upscale the resolution to 4K. You won't see games in true 4K, but much better than the standard 1080p. 1080p at 60fps looks fine on smaller-screen devices like smartphones or tablets.

Does Xbox Cloud Gaming support HDR?

High-dynamic-range video (HDR video) is not currently supported for cloud gaming. This means that games that report HDR status in-game will show that HDR is not supported when you're playing cloud games.

Can you increase quality on Xbox Cloud Gaming?

To enable Clarity Boost, go to www.xbox.com/play, login and start a game, such as Sea of Thieves or Forza Horizon 5. Open the more actions menu, shown as “(…)” on screen. Select Enable Clarity Boost option.

Why won t my Xbox play in 4K?

Make sure the Xbox is automatically detecting your TV.

Go to Profile & system > Settings > General > TV & display options. Under the Advanced column, choose Video fidelity & overscan. In the Display column, ensure that Auto-detect (Recommended) is selected. 4K isn't available when HDMI or DVI is manually selected.

What Internet speed do I need for 4K cloud gaming?

Please read this knowledge base article on how to test your network. GeForce NOW requires at least 40Mbps for streaming up to 4K at 60 FPS. We also recommend a hardwired Ethernet connection or 5GHz wireless router. Note: GeForce NOW Ultimate memberships will not be available in all data centers at launch.

Is 2160p a 4K?

The term "2160p" could be applied to any format with a height of 2160 pixels, but it is most commonly used in reference to the 4K UHDTV resolution of 3840 × 2160 due to its association with the well-known 720p and 1080p HDTV formats.

Do you need a 4K HDMI cable to run 4K on Xbox?

4K @ 120 Hz refresh rate

4K gaming at 120 Hz is supported by the Xbox Series X console. You will need to use the Ultra High Speed HDMI cable provided with the console, and your TV needs to support HDMI 2.1.
